Celsius Tech Limited, the Hong Kong-based technical management arm of Danish shipowner Celsius, has held the naming ceremony for a newbuild liquefied natural gas (LNG) carrier.
As disclosed in a social media post, the latest addition to the Danish player’s fleet has been named Celsius Guadeloupe . The vessel’s delivery is expected later this month. “We extend our heartfelt thanks to our partners, shipyard teams, colleagues, and well-wishers for making this special occasion possible. In May, the firm welcomed the 180,000-cubic-meter (cbm) Celsius Galapagos , its 12th LNG carrier . More vessels of the same capacity are being built by Samsung Heavy Industries and China Merchants Heavy Industries.
